Bridge Joint Construction Work
On Interstate 5 at Cottonwood Creek Bridge
Caltrans District 2 and Golden State Bridge, Inc. are planning to start work tomorrow (December 14th) for continuing the repairs and replacement of the expansion bridge joints on sections of the Cottonwood Creek Bridge on Interstate 5 near the Tehama/Shasta County line. District 2 Maintenance crews previously performed portions of the temporary emergency operations at this location.
⭐️On Friday, December 17th at 7:30 a.m., these closures will go into place again and continue 24/7 until the bridge joint is replaced on the northbound #1 lane on the bridge. While this work will be completed as quickly as possible, these lane and ramp closures may last through the weekend.
Motorists should plan for lengthy delays on northbound I-5 in the area while this lane closure is in place and are advised to travel outside of these work times if possible. Information and updates can be found at Caltrans District 2.
Within the coming months, these same operations will take place on the northbound #2 lane, southbound #1, and southbound #2 lanes on the bridge.
